
Define role related log attributes in role configs so that recipe does not need to check its own role every time when writing a role related config from template, because those info would already have been in role definition and passed down to node attributes. Process monitoring can use the same mechanism. Change-Id: Ifb10da356baf99d2d7e21c8d4d3d8df38fc81f58
